P-Tech/Cte CoordinatorAransas Pass Isd Feb 2022 - Jun 2024- Oversight of CTE programming implementation, budgeting, and development; standardized all CTE programs and course sequences to align with TEA regulations; notably enhanced the Welding program, doubling student enrollment from 45 to 90 over the past two years; introduced CTE programs at the middle school level, with all 7th graders enrolled in career exploration courses and all 8th graders in an introductory CTE course.- Pioneered the inception and expansion of the Aransas Pass ISD P-TECH Health Science Academy; forged partnerships with Del Mar College for dual credit opportunities and Amistad Community Health Clinic for work-based learning experiences; established the academy as an American Allied Health testing site, enabling students to attain certifications in Phlebotomy, EKG, Patient Care Technician, and Medical Assistant.- Managed the district's CCMR Accountability and monitored CCMR data metrics; achieved an average increase of 58% in CCMR indicators over the past two years; provided guidance to high school and district stakeholders on enhancing CCMR Accountability strategies.- Authored and supervised the implementation of Healthcare and Welding Jobs and Education for Texans (JET) grants totaling more than $1.4 million; coordinated the procurement process with the Texas Workforce Commission; presented monthly progress reports on JET Grants to the school board. - Conducted audits and oversight of PEIMS related to CTE courses and P-TECH programs -
Education Specialist - Career And Technical EducationRegion Iii Education Service Center Aug 2021 - Feb 2022- Offered technical support and guidance to 33 districts in the region regarding CTE/CCMR initiatives.- Oversaw the Perkins V Grant Shared Service Agreement, coordinating among 19 school districts.- Conducted professional development workshops for school administrators on CTE/CCMR topics.- Provided advisory services to districts on effective implementation strategies for CTE/CCMR programs.- Established an online resource platform catering to CTE/CCMR resources for Region 3 districts. -
